We have an OpenEMM problem that is maybe attributable to a resent OS update of our server.

Running OpenEMM 6.2 on a Gentoo Linux we never had any major issues. However, after the last OS update, OpenEMM consumes so many system resources when sending an email newsletter that the complete server comes to a standstill. Even shell access is not possible any longer. Only a hard-reset of the server will allow us to access the maschine again.

We found the issue to be a file system error.
We restored the backup on a new harddrive and everything works again.
